Due to the nature of the draw where each team plays only the five games, margins for error are slight. In turn, for Surrey and Yorkshire their fixture on Thursday night at The Oval becomes vital – whoever loses will be on the cusp of eliminatio­n. Indeed, by the time this week’s matches have been run, the regular season will be two-thirds complete.

Then, five games on the following weekend will determine the final three travelling to Essex for Finals Day on August 21 where second and third will play an eliminator in the afternoon to earn the right to play the top seed under lights. TOM Moores is to be offered a new contract by Nottingham­shire.

England U19 wicket-keeper Moores is currently only on an academy contract. He is impressing on loan at Lancashire and Notts’ director of cricket Mick Newell expects him to be attracting interest from elsewhere, saying:“We made the decision to give him the chance of first team cricket.

“I guess you could say he’s putting himself in the shop window, but it was too good of a chance for us to turn down.We want him to stay and he knows that. There will be a full contract offer on the table for him.

“We’ve been impressed by how he’s kept wicket, but we always felt he would score runs for Lancashire. He’s done very well and we think a lot of him.”
